THE ROLE OF ENVIRONMENT AND NUTRITION ON THE PREVALENCE OF STUNTING IN PAHLAWAN VILLAGE BATUBARA REGENCY Harahap, Dama Kania; Ma'arif, Muhammad Ghozali; Nadia, Rafa; Tama, Ray Ade; Hasibuan, Dini Nurbaiti; Syam, Abdi Mubarak

Abstract

Stunting remains a significant health issue in Desa Pahlawan, Kecamatan Tanjung Tiram, driven by environmental, sanitation, and nutritional factors. This study explores the relationship between these factors and the prevalence of stunting, while examining the potential of local resources, such as marine fish, for improving nutrition. A qualitative approach, using in-depth interviews and field observations, revealed that poor access to clean water, low sanitation quality, and limited use of local food resources significantly contribute to stunting. Additionally, inadequate dietary practices and a lack of awareness about balanced nutrition exacerbate the issue. Though intervention programs such as community education and collaboration with local health posts have been implemented, further coordinated efforts are necessary for long-term change. This research provides insights into the causes of stunting in Desa Pahlawan and offers locally-based recommendations for more effective interventions.
ANALISIS AKUNTANSI TRANSAKSI MATA UANG ASING: STUDI STRATEGIS PADA PT MAYORA INDAH TBK Yulinda, Isma; Hasibuan, Dini Nurbaiti; Lubis, Rizki Insan Fitriah; Azman Ilham; Nurlaila

Abstract

Foreign currencies hold significant importance in the realm of international business. Cross-border transactions, which frequently involve the use of foreign currencies, are conducted by companies as a result of rapid globalization and the increasing pace of global trade activities. Utilizing foreign currencies provides benefits such as market expansion, risk diversification, and the optimization of business opportunities. The type of research employed in this study is descriptive qualitative. The findings indicate that the policy regarding the recording of foreign currency transactions in the financial statements of PT Mayora Indah Tbk is as follows: transactions conducted in foreign currencies are converted into Rupiah using the exchange rate at the time of the transaction. Monetary assets and liabilities denominated in foreign currencies at the end of the period are reported based on the average buying and selling exchange rates published by Bank Indonesia for the latest banking transactions in the given period. Additionally, exchange rate differences, whether gains or losses, are recognized in the income statement for the current period. The foreign currency accounting policy implemented by PT Mayora Indah Tbk complies with PSAK 10, although exchange rate fluctuations continue to have a significant impact on the financial statements. The practical implications of compliance with this standard and its influence on financial decision-making will be analyzed. It is expected that an understanding of foreign currency accounting will enhance the quality and credibility of corporate financial statements in the global market.
